Skip to main content

Rust 236 Devblog «LATEST · 2024»

Outcome: smoother pathways from newbie to contributor, and increased pipeline for maintainers. There’s no escaping the compile-time/performance dance. Rust 236 continues to tune compile performance, incremental compilation, and codegen quality. These are the nuts-and-bolts improvements that determine whether Rust is practical for large codebases and fast iteration cycles.

Consequence: fewer build-quirk posts, easier CI setups, and fewer heartbreaking dependency surprises during releases. Rust 236 nudges at dependency maintenance and crate quality: audit tooling, clearer guidance for crate authors, and nudges toward maintainability. This matters because Rust’s strength — a vast collection of small, focused crates — also introduces risk: outdated or unmaintained dependencies can become liabilities. rust 236 devblog

Conclusion — Rust at a maturity inflection Rust 236 is not a dramatic manifesto; it’s documentation of a language hitting maturity. The release favors polish, ergonomics, and ecosystem hygiene over flashy new features. That’s the right move for long-term adoption. The challenges ahead are less about language novelty and more about execution: reducing cognitive friction, improving compile ergonomics, sustaining crates, and continuing to grow the contributor base. Outcome: smoother pathways from newbie to contributor, and

Why this matters: businesses and safety-critical projects need predictability; researchers and power users want a living lab. Rust’s decision to bias toward careful evolution will slow radical innovations but likely accelerate enterprise adoption. Signals in the devblog show increased focus on learning resources: tutorials, better standard library guides, and strengthened docs. This isn’t cosmetic — it’s strategic growth. New users aren’t just a vanity metric; they increase contributor diversity, library authorship, and the talent pool for adopting organizations. This matters because Rust’s strength — a vast